I need to capture an endpoint that is requested by the method PATCH. Has anyone found a way to do this? In the detection rules I could only find GET, POST, DELETE, PUT.

I don't think this is supported as of the moment. I'm using v24.3.1-1511 of Controller and it doesn't seem to have an option for Patch HTTP method. However you can share improvements and ideas with this specific item on our idea exchange
